Hi everyone,
I managed to get down to Ashbridge's Bay this afternoon. I've never been there before so it was fun to explore a new area.
I immediately found several white-winged gulls and found them in two other places, totaling 10 WW gulls!
On my way back I heard and pursued the obvious call of a RWWB and found 2 Brown-headed Cowbirds nearby!
Anyway, here's a quick roundup:
Lakeshore Blvd & Coxwell:
2 Iceland Gulls
1 Glaucous Gull
1 probable Thayer's Gull!
Bay with these coordinates: 43.657269,-79.308865
4 Iceland Gulls, with one adult...there were probably more I can't quite remember
From the main sandy beach:
2 more Iceland Gulls flying by
Others:
~15 Common Redpolls.
1 Canvasback
2 Brown-headed Cowbirds
6 Red-winged Blackbirds
